I'm running into problems when using FI regional settings with dates. If I try to slice Direct Query dataset with dates (dd.mm.yyyy), I'm getting the error message below. Seems that the SQL query gets the datetime in wrong format?
If I switch the client reginal settings to US, everything works.
I'm not able to use date DAX-functions either with the direct query data. Without filtering or functions it also works.
Error Message:
110802;An internal DMS error occurred that caused this operation to fail. Details: Please use this Error ID when contacting your Administrator for assistance. EID:(3e14eb2919564915ab498a50575bcf3d)
[Microsoft][ODBC Driver 13 for SQL Server][SQL Server]The conversion of a nvarchar data type to a datetime data type resulted in an out-of-range value. . The exception was raised by the IDbCommand interface.
